About the exhibition:

For the first time, Isola takes part in London Design Festival, further expanding its borders in another corner of the world.

Hosted in the iconic five floors Bargehouse, within the Material Matters fair, Isola brings its community into a dynamic and atmospheric venue, occupying the space of a whole floor with its exhibition involving forward-looking designers and design studios from all over the world.

Following Isola's theme for 2023, Nothing Happens if Nothing Happens, the Milan-based platform is gathering design professionals committed to the mission of using design to promote circularity, innovation, and craftsmanship.

The exhibition will be a path between market-ready furniture and materials made with a circular approach, using natural resources and industrial waste.
